Main Entry: old hand
Part of Speech: noun
Definition: experienced person

Synonyms:

expert, longtimer, old guard, old school, old soldier, old stager, old-timer, old-timer, person experienced in something, pro*, vet, veteran, warhorse

Antonyms:

amateur, greenhorn, rookie
